We do not boil the ocean. We pick the single event with the highest avoidable cost and build the full chain for it, then move to the next.
A clean-in-place cycle that misses conductivity or temperature spec automatically holds the next batch and alerts QA, before suspect product runs.
Fill level and carbonation drifting out of band are caught and corrected on the line, before out-of-spec units are cased.
Temperature excursions across storage and distribution are flagged the moment they happen, with the affected stock identified.
Batches carrying an unresolved deviation are blocked from release until reviewed, so nothing ships on a quality question mark.
